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2284 671524 72421841 78356 644365573
8069883 03 5289080
8069883 03 5289080
9380 02 50401133
All about undefined
Interested in learning more?
8069883 03 5289080
9380 02 50401133
See more
71762775 0381599 11
468425 789329748 80 8878 02232
See more
5075063572 54
7893713442 94163857884 70 74115
See more